Output 132f8b3436956eff79e01ef1c89d2d5586b5851bb2c6369e146b4218a8ae354a:0

value
2683028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6821e1f885b5be3215f24756c8b1839cf8744c53 OP_EQUAL
address
3BBcnhro9JwN32TcPL98Z8Gzf5uFkQuQbw
transaction
132f8b3436956eff79e01ef1c89d2d5586b5851bb2c6369e146b4218a8ae354a
spent
true